[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PATCH v10 0/7] vhost-user block device backend implementation
From: |
Stefan Hajnoczi |
Subject: |
Re: [PATCH v10 0/7] vhost-user block device backend implementation |
Date: |
Mon, 21 Sep 2020 16:20:57 +0100 |
On Fri, Sep 18, 2020 at 04:09:05PM +0800, Coiby Xu wrote:
> v10
> - Use a linked list of VuFdWatch objects to keep kick info [Stefan]
> - Merge improvements and fixes from Stefan
> - Rename libvhost-user's vu_message_read to vu_message_read_default [Kevin]
> - When shutting down the client, wait for the coroutine of processing
> vhost-user messages to be finished [Kevin]
> - Allocate struct req_data on the heap [Kevin]
> - Improve coding of qtest case [Thomas]
> - Fix several memory leaks detected by ASAN
Great, thank you for sending this. I spent Friday looking at the first
few patches and running qemu-storage-daemon with this.
I will post a follow-up series with cleanups and port it to the new QAPI
block exports API (NBD, FUSE, vhost-user-blk, etc).
Kevin is currently on vacation but will be back soon. If he has no
further comments we could merge this.
Stefan
signature.asc
Description: PGP signature
- Re: [PATCH v10 2/7] libvhost-user: remove watch for kick_fd when de-initialize vu-dev, (continued)
- [PATCH v10 3/7] util/vhost-user-server: generic vhost user server, Coiby Xu, 2020/09/18
- [PATCH v10 4/7] block: move logical block size check function to a common utility function, Coiby Xu, 2020/09/18
- [PATCH v10 5/7] block/export: vhost-user block device backend server, Coiby Xu, 2020/09/18
- [PATCH v10 6/7] test: new qTest case to test the vhost-user-blk-server, Coiby Xu, 2020/09/18
- [PATCH v10 7/7] MAINTAINERS: Add vhost-user block device backend server maintainer, Coiby Xu, 2020/09/18
- Re: [PATCH v10 0/7] vhost-user block device backend implementation,
Stefan Hajnoczi <=
- Re: [PATCH v10 0/7] vhost-user block device backend implementation, Stefan Hajnoczi, 2020/09/22
- Re: [PATCH v10 0/7] vhost-user block device backend implementation, Stefan Hajnoczi, 2020/09/23